About this role

Worldwide and 24/7, air traffic controllers rely on our innovative software to keep operations running smoothly. Join our Product Management team to help deliver world-class Air Traffic Control (ATC) solutions for international airports. Roles and Responsibilities: Feature Preparation & Documentation: Take responsibility for preparing and maintaining detailed feature descriptions and specifications for new and existing functionalities. Ensure all documentation is clear, precise, and up-to-date to support development, testing, and go-to-market activities. Coll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to gather requirements and translate them into actionable documentation. Prepare and support the Quality Gate process Product Strategy & Vision Support: Collaborate with the Head of Product Management and the product team to contribute insights and input to the Tower product strategy, vision, and mission Roadmap & Business Case Support: Assist in preparing product roadmaps and business case calculations. Gather and analyze data on projected revenue streams and development efforts to support investment decisions, in alignment with team direction Stakeholder Engagement: Collect and organize feature requests based on feedback from sales, marketing, tenders, customer visits, and regulatory/standardization bodies. Communicate relevant updates within the team and to other stakeholders as appropriate Innovation & Concept Research: Contribute to the identification and documentation of new concepts and technologies, supporting the Idea and Innovation Management process Specifications & Design Assistance: Support the preparation of market requirement specifications, the evolution of HMI design, and the refinement of Controller Working Position concepts Market Launch Support: Help generate commercial, marketing, and training materials for new product and feature launches Internal & External Communication: Support the communication of the product strategy, value proposition, and unique selling points (USPs) to internal and external stakeholders, ensuring alignment with the broader product team and Head of Product Management Portfolio Coordination: Ensure ongoing alignment with the corporate product portfolio and help identify cross-business line use cases within the ADB Safegate Airside 4.0 strategy Representation : Represent the Tower Business product line in selected internal and external meetings, ensuring a consistent and professional presence for the team. We are ISO 14001 certified More benefits: Free parking Free fruit snacks, free coffee Free access to fitness centres Company and Team events Multicultural team As required by Austrian law, we are obligated to state this minimum salary. The minimum salary according to the IT collective agreement for this position is EUR 4,061.00 gross per month (14 times per year). Depending on the respective experience level and personal profile, we offer an attractive overpayment.
